Today’s jobs report: 303,000 jobs added in March. However, there is a decline in full-time jobs and rise in part-time positions.

Additionally, there’s a sharp increase in foreign-born workers, according to the Bureau of Labor Statistics.

Chicago Mayor Brandon Johnson calls for work permits for illegal immigrants, sparking controversy. Oil prices surge; Biden halts Strategic Petroleum Reserve refill, risking national security.
